Blue Heaven (flavour)
Blue Heaven is a distinctive flavor that has gained popularity in Australia, particularly known for its bright blue color and unique taste. The flavor is often associated with milkshakes, ice cream, and other desserts. Despite its widespread recognition, the exact origin and flavor profile of Blue Heaven remains somewhat of a mystery, with variations existing between different confectionery and dessert outlets.
Origin and History
The origins of the Blue Heaven flavor are not well-documented, leading to much speculation and myth around its creation. It is believed to have originated in Australia during the mid-20th century, becoming a staple in milk bars and ice cream parlors. The flavor's bright blue color is its most distinguishing characteristic, designed to attract the attention of children and evoke a sense of whimsy and fun.
Flavor Profile
The flavor profile of Blue Heaven is difficult to pin down due to variations in recipes and interpretations across different vendors. Commonly, it is described as a mix of vanilla and raspberry, with some versions hinting at a marshmallow or bubblegum taste. The artificial blue coloring does not contribute to its flavor but is a key aspect of its identity.
Cultural Significance
Blue Heaven has become more than just a flavor in Australia; it is a part of the country's cultural heritage in the realm of sweets and desserts. It evokes nostalgia for many Australians, reminiscent of childhood and simpler times. The flavor's enduring popularity is a testament to its unique appeal and the fondness it inspires in those who grew up enjoying it.
Products and Variations
While traditionally associated with milkshakes and ice cream, the Blue Heaven flavor has been adapted into a variety of products, including candy, syrup, and even soda. Each iteration brings its own take on the classic flavor, sometimes leaning more into the vanilla or raspberry notes, or introducing new complementary flavors.
Contemporary Reception
In recent years, Blue Heaven has seen a resurgence in popularity, with both nostalgia and novelty driving its appeal. New generations are discovering the flavor, while those who remember it from their youth are revisiting it with a sense of nostalgia. Social media and the trend of vibrant, visually striking foods have also played a role in its renewed popularity.
